
Jeff Reinebold
There is a thought that true football nomad Jeff Reinebold has never met a person he didn't like. Whether on a football field, in a locker room, in a coaches' meeting room or the Sky Sports television studio in London, England, Jeff has a way of making everyone feel special.
As a frequent and well-regarded clinic speaker around the world; or in front of a camera announcing TV color commentary on NFL games, the Super Bowl for Skysports or co-hosting the biggest NFL podcast outside of North America – "Inside The Huddle", Jeff oozes enthusiasm and genuine interest to everyone he meets.
Jeff's relationships and thirst for life-long learning has cemented a belief in the importance of "culture building" as a pre-requisite to success in every venture, both in work and the way we live our lives. More than ever, he realizes the importance of life and has learned to cherish every moment of every day.
